Symphoricarpos occidentalis

NOT AVAILABLE THIS SEASON

Like the Common Snowberry, the Western Snowberry is a small shrub with pink flowers useful for feeding livestock and preventing erosion. Unlike the common species, however, the Western Snowberry is much more suited to wet conditions, capable of persevering through poor soil drainage and occasional flooding.

After the Snowberry's flowers have bloomed, it produces berries which often last on the plant through winter. These berries are toxic to humans, but livestock and local wildlife love them! Those hoping to attract wildlife to their property can plant Snowberry and expect to see animals foraging on it much later in the year than other plants.

WESTERN SNOWBERRY
QUICK FACTS

Zone: 1a
Height: 0.9 m (3 ft)
Spread: 0.9 m (3 ft)
Moisture: any
Light: partial shade, full sun
Berries: small, white, poisonous to humans
Flowers: pinkish white
Growth rate: medium
Life span: short
Suckering: high
Pollution tolerance: medium

Toxicity: berries are toxic to humans

Other names: buckbrush, wolfberry
